Energy balance
Participants expended ∼126 kcal/day more on the metabolic ward than in the respiratory chamber.
Practitioners should consider that energy expenditure may vary significantly between different inpatient settings.
StrongSupportsmedium confidence
Therefore, energy expenditure on the metabolic ward was 126 ± 55 kcal/day (p= 0.048) greater than in the respiratory chamber.
